Following on from the successful
Jisc Change Agents’ Network event held in
March 2015, we are delighted to announce that Jisc and the University of Lincoln are hosting the next national event on
2nd June 2016. This one-day event will provide a chance to share practice, research, experiences and new thinking on student engagement, with a particular focus on understanding what works and how to grow your institution’s commitment to engaging students
as partners.
This event is open to staff in universities, colleges and skills providers, and sector organisations with an interest in engaging learners in enhancing their student experience; engaged students; students’ union officers and staff. We encourage
staff to bring at least one student with them to this event and we have kept the event
free for students and kept the costs for staff minimal to ensure the event is accessible as possible.
One of the most exciting parts of the day will be the showcase of practice to develop student partnerships from universities and colleges across the UK. We are delighted to announce we have 24 universities and colleges participating
in this session and they will be sharing their practice and experiences of partnership working at the event.
